Transaction 65ca14ea6b26190262dea09c904f77953bbfce30b0501982de29f377c3a4d40b
1 Input
1 Output
-
65ca14ea6b26190262dea09c904f77953bbfce30b0501982de29f377c3a4d40b: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d402ddd7841f4f7c1293e70c26021ddc03a3eaee30f3dba396c887122e7988df
- address
- bc1p6spdm4uyra8hcy5nuuxzvqsamsp686hwxreahgukezr3ytne3r0sd8etyl